Etymology of the English word approach
the English word
approach
derived from the Old French word
aprochier
derived from the Latin word
appropiare
(approach; come near to)
derived from the Late Latin word
prope
(near, nearly; close by)
Date
The earliest known usage of approach in English dates from the 14th century.
